Transaction 23f6af4f4ce32d3c7f0182ebf26451dbd19618c3bbc5325a9cc31ab2876ed2af
1 Input
1 Output
-
23f6af4f4ce32d3c7f0182ebf26451dbd19618c3bbc5325a9cc31ab2876ed2af:0
- value
- 187853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9304a0eb6510c803e492e75440e66c81877f9715 OP_EQUAL
- address
- 3F6NoLrBrnw753iN3avu6Si2nnD9HKWMLJ